Understanding the Italian Driving License

An Italian driving license is an official file released by the Italian Ministry of Infrastructure and Transport that enables people to operate motor lorries on public roadways in Italy. The document adheres to European Union guidelines, which indicates a valid Italian driving license is acknowledged throughout all EU member states.

Kinds Of Italian Driving Licenses

Italy uses a variety of driving licenses, classified by the kind of automobiles they permit the holder to drive. Below are the main classifications of Italian driving licenses:

License Type Classification Vehicle Type
AM Moped Mopeds and scooters approximately 50cc
A1 Motorbike Bikes as much as 125cc
A2 Motorbike Motorcycles with a power output not surpassing 35 kW
A Motorbike All motorcycles
B Vehicle Motor vehicles approximately 3,500 kg with approximately 8 guest seats
C Truck Heavy vehicles above 3,500 kg
D Bus Cars created for more than 8 passengers
E Trailer Can be integrated with B, C, or D licenses for pulling

Requirements for Obtaining an Italian Driving License

Acquiring an Italian driving license includes a number of prerequisites:

  1. Minimum Age: The minimum age varies depending upon the category of the license. For circumstances, one should be at least 18 years of ages to acquire a classification B license.

  2. Residency: Applicants should be legal residents of Italy with a legitimate home permit.

  3. Health Examination: A medical examination certifying that the person is fit to drive is needed.

  4. Driving Education: Completion of a theoretical and practical driving course at an acknowledged driving school.

  5. Examination: Passing a theoretical test and a practical driving test performed by the regional authorities.

The Process of Acquiring an Italian Driving License

The process can be divided into several stages:

  1. Enroll in a Driving School: Choose a certified driving school in Italy and register for driving lessons.

  2. Pass the Medical Exam: Obtain a medical certificate verifying your fitness to drive.

  3. Take the Theoretical Test: Study for and pass the theory test, which covers rules of the roadway, traffic signs, and guidelines.

  4. Practical Driving Lessons: Complete a series of practical driving lessons before taking the practical driving test.

  5. Pass the Practical Test: Successfully complete the useful driving test.

  6. Obtain Your License: Once all tests are passed and requirements fulfilled, obtain your license at the local Motorizzazione Civile (Department of Motor Vehicles).

Alternatives to Purchasing an Italian Driving License

For those who do not fulfill the requirements or do not wish to pursue obtaining an Italian driving license lawfully, numerous options are readily available:

  1. International Driving Permit (IDP): Holders of a legitimate motorist’s license from their home nation may acquire an International Driving Permit, which allows them to drive in Italy for as much as one year.

  2. Driving License Exchange: Some countries have agreements with Italy that allow their licenses to be exchanged for an Italian driving license without taking tests.

  3. Momentary Driving License: Depending on specific circumstances, some may certify for a temporary driving license specifically for tourist or short-term stays.
